    First Published in 1966. The purpose of this book for two-fold. First, to investigate the role played by food supply in economic development, and secondly. to examine the food problem in the United Arab Republic (Egypt).

    Part I Food Supply and Economic Development; Chapter 1 The Contributions of Food Supply to Economic Development; Chapter 2 Population Growth and The Demand for Food; Chapter 3 The Mobilization of Food Surplus for Economic Development; Part II Egypt’s Food Problems; Chapter 4 Consumption; Chapter 5 Production; Chapter 6 Foreign Trade; Chapter 7 Egypt’s Food Exports and The European Common Market; Chapter 8 Food Supply and Economic Development in Egypt;
